Brothers Scott and Mike Staib founded Ergo Chef after Sous Chef Scott was forced into early retirement due to tendinitis and carpal tunnel syndrome from the repetitive motion injuries caused by frequent knife use. The brothers put their professional skills together (Mike is an engineer) and worked closely with designers at the family’s design and machining company in New England to examine how a conventional knife fits in a chef’s hand, the movement of a chef’s wrist and hand during chopping and the angle at which a knife hits the cutting board. Together, they crafted a knife that was a true extension of a chef’s hand. After just three weeks of using the ergonomically-designed knives, Scott’s persistent tendinitis and carpal tunnel symptoms disappeared. He created 50 prototypes of the knives and sent them to professional chefs, student chefs and culinary professors across the country. The response was overwhelmingly positive, and Ergo Chef was born in 2002.
